– Grupo GI

Algoritmos de seleção: o segredo para reduzir o tempo de contratação e aumentar a eficiência operacional

Os algoritmos de seleção representam a inteligência analítica necessária para transformar grandes volumes de dados em decisões mais estratégicas, ágeis e seguras.

Para gestores que lideram operações complexas ou projetos de terceirização, a tecnologia de ordenação é o que sustenta o processo e a qualidade das entregas em operações que necessitam de agilidade.

Essa transição da competência técnica para a influência executiva ocorre quando o board percebe que o gestor utiliza métodos precisos para evitar riscos e garantir que o trabalho não pare.

Um histórico de entregas consistentes, apoiado por ferramentas inteligentes, traz segurança para a alta gestão aprovar novos projetos e investimentos. 

O que são algoritmos de seleção e ordenação?

Os algoritmos de seleção e ordenação são métodos automatizados que organizam informações desordenadas em uma sequência lógica com base em critérios de prioridade predefinidos.

Conforme detalhado na documentação técnica da Microsoft, líder global em infraestrutura tecnológica, esses sistemas são a base para o processamento de dados eficiente em larga escala.

No dia a dia de uma empresa, eles funcionam como um filtro que organiza uma lista confusa e coloca os itens mais importantes no topo, poupando o tempo que seria gasto em tarefas manuais.

O objetivo é garantir que a equipe certa seja montada com base em resultados. Essa organização inteligente é fundamental para:

  • Encontrar candidatos que tenham o perfil exato para cada projeto.
  • Reduzir o tempo de contratação ao focar apenas em quem importa.
  • Facilitar a triagem de currículos mesmo em seleções com milhares de inscritos.
  • Melhorar a gestão de talentos, em que a rapidez decide o sucesso da operação.
  • Ajudar no crescimento organizado de equipes em home office, startups ou projetos temporários.

O que é algoritmo estável?

Um algoritmo estável é um sistema que respeita a ordem de quem chegou primeiro quando as qualificações são iguais.

Se dois profissionais têm a mesma nota técnica, o sistema mantém a organização original, garantindo um processo justo e sem mudanças aleatórias.

Essa característica sustenta a qualidade da contratação, pois demonstra transparência no processo seletivo, reforçando a integridade da gestão perante auditorias internas e a diretoria.

Como funciona o algoritmo de ordenação?

O algoritmo funciona dividindo a lista de dados em duas partes: uma que já está organizada e outra que ainda precisa ser analisada, movendo o melhor item de uma para a outra a cada ciclo.

  1. O sistema identifica o melhor item em uma lista desorganizada.
  2. Ele move esse item para o início da fila.
  3. O sistema marca o que já está pronto e foca apenas no que falta.
  4. O processo continua até que todos os itens estejam em seus devidos lugares.
  5. O algoritmo faz uma última revisão para garantir que a ordem está correta.
  6. O gestor recebe a lista final, pronta para ser usada na estratégia do negócio.

O que são as interações em um algoritmo de ordenação?

As interações são como “rodadas de conferência”. O sistema não tenta resolver tudo de uma vez; ele analisa os dados por etapas, refinando a lista até que ela esteja perfeita.

Cada rodada garante que os melhores perfis sejam identificados e destacados de forma segura.

Primeira Interação

Na primeira interação, o sistema analisa todo o banco de dados para encontrar o perfil que melhor atende ao que a vaga precisa.

Ele isola o candidato com a maior pontuação técnica e o coloca no topo da lista, acelerando o recrutamento especializado ao mostrar o melhor caminho logo de início.

Essa ação imediata garante que o gestor visualize o talento de maior impacto antes mesmo de avançar para as demais fases.

Segunda Interação

Já na segunda fase, o algoritmo volta a olhar para os dados restantes e escolhe o segundo melhor perfil da base.

Ao ignorar o que já foi organizado e focar no restante, esse movimento contínuo garante que a lista de opções seja sempre organizada do mais apto para o menos apto, sem esquecer ninguém.

É essa repetição que traz segurança, pois o sistema trata cada posição com o mesmo rigor técnico do início ao fim. 

Terceira Interação

Na terceira fase, o algoritmo repete a varredura nos dados que ainda não foram classificados, selecionando o terceiro elemento de maior valor e fixando-o em sua posição correta.

Com essa organização ganhando corpo, a estrutura da equipe começa a ficar clara e o gestor consegue visualizar rapidamente quem são os profissionais que darão suporte à operação.

Nesse ponto o sistema já reduziu significativamente o volume de candidatos desordenados, permitindo uma análise muito mais focada.

Quarta Interação

Na quarta interação, o sistema entra nas etapas de refinamento, comparando os elementos finais e garantindo que cada um ocupe exatamente o lugar que corresponde ao seu desempenho.

As etapas finais concluem o ajuste da lista, deixando tudo pronto para a execução do projeto com uma hierarquia de talentos perfeitamente estruturada.

Ter esse controle detalhado em mãos é o que sustenta a confiança da diretoria na capacidade de liderança do gestor, que apresenta uma solução baseada em fatos.

Qual é o melhor algoritmo para usar?

O melhor algoritmo depende do equilíbrio entre o volume de dados a ser processado e a velocidade de resposta necessária para a operação.

Enquanto alguns modelos são ideais para bancos de dados massivos em tempo real, outros são preferíveis por sua simplicidade e baixo consumo de memória em processos internos menores.

De acordo com os padrões globais defendidos pela World Employment Confederation (WEC), referência nas melhores práticas do setor de recrutamento no mundo, a eficiência tecnológica deve sempre caminhar junto com a ética e a transparência dos dados.

Saber qual ferramenta usar ajuda na redução de custos com algoritmos de seleção, evitando o uso de sistemas pesados para tarefas simples.

Tipo de Método

Quando usar?

Selection Sort

Ótimo para bancos de dados menores e processos simples

Quick Sort

Ideal para quando você precisa de muita velocidade em grandes operações

Merge Sort

Recomendado quando a ordem original dos dados não pode mudar nunca

Bubble Sort

Usado principalmente para ensinar lógica em treinamento corporativo.

Benefícios do uso de Algoritmos de Ordenação?

Usar essa tecnologia é como ter um guia de alta precisão para a sua gestão. A intuição ganha o apoio de dados reais, e gera um ciclo de sucesso entre você e a diretoria.

  • Foco em fatos: as decisões param de ser subjetivas e passam a ser baseadas em dados.
  • Agilidade: sua operação responde às demandas com muito mais rapidez.
  • Transparência: você consegue explicar e provar cada etapa do processo se for questionado.
  • Segurança: menor risco de errar na escolha da equipe, o que protege o orçamento do projeto.
  • Reconhecimento: o gestor passa a ser visto como alguém que domina a tecnologia e a estratégia.

Você sente que a tecnologia que usa hoje sustenta o processo e a qualidade que sua operação precisa para crescer?

Clique aqui e conheça as soluções da Gi Group e descubra como podemos acelerar seus resultados.

FAQ – Dúvidas sobre algoritmos de ordenação

  1. Como saber quantas rodadas o algoritmo vai fazer no total?

O número de passos é previsível e segue uma conta matemática simples baseada no total de itens.

  1. Como organizar muitos dados de uma vez?

Quando o volume é muito grande, o sistema divide os dados em pequenos grupos, organiza cada um e depois junta tudo de novo de forma coordenada.

  1. Como saber qual tecnologia minha empresa usa?

As linguagens de programação mais comuns, como Python e Java, já vêm com esses sistemas de organização embutidos.

Por

Gi Group Holding

Publicado em: 10 de abril de 2026

Outros artigos: